The integration of artificial intelligence into the adult entertainment industry is not a new phenomenon, with its roots tracing back to the early 2010s when AI was primarily used for basic tasks such as content categorization, facial recognition, and recommendation systems. These initial applications mirrored the algorithmic enhancements seen in mainstream digital platforms like Netflix or YouTube, aiming to improve user experience by predicting preferences and tailoring content delivery. However, the landscape underwent a seismic shift in the late 2010s with the advent of generative AI, particularly accelerating in 2022 following the public release of powerful open-source models like Stable Diffusion. This marked a transition from AI merely organizing existing content to actively creating entirely new, often hyper-realistic, digital pornography.
The Technological Alchemy: Crafting AI-Generated Worlds
The creation of "candy porn AI" relies heavily on advancements in generative artificial intelligence, primarily driven by two powerhouse technologies: Generative Adversarial Networks (GANs) and Diffusion Models. These sophisticated algorithms are the alchemists of the digital age, capable of conjuring images and even videos from thin air, or more accurately, from vast datasets of existing visual information. Introduced by Ian Goodfellow in 2014, GANs operate on a fascinating adversarial principle, akin to a continuous game of cat and mouse between two neural networks: a generator and a discriminator. * The Generator: This network is tasked with creating new, synthetic data samples (e.g., images). Initially, it might produce incoherent noise. * The Discriminator: This network acts as a critic, trying to distinguish between real images from a training dataset and the fake images produced by the generator. The two networks are trained simultaneously. The generator learns to produce increasingly realistic images to fool the discriminator, while the discriminator becomes increasingly adept at identifying fakes. Through this iterative competition, the generator becomes remarkably skilled at generating novel images that are often indistinguishable from real ones. This adversarial training process has made GANs particularly effective in generating highly realistic human faces and manipulating image properties like age, expression, or camera angle. For "candy porn AI," GANs contribute to the creation of detailed, lifelike figures and scenarios, allowing for precise control over the visual output. More recently, Diffusion Models have emerged as the "de facto state of the art for image synthesis," surpassing GANs in certain aspects around early 2021. These models work by learning to reverse a process of gradually adding noise to an image until it becomes pure noise. During generation, they start with random noise and progressively "denoise" it, guided by a text prompt or other conditions, to produce a coherent image. Stable Diffusion, an open-source latent diffusion model released in 2022, is a prime example of this technology's impact. It allows users to generate photo-realistic images from text prompts, including "NSFW content," which has led to dedicated communities exploring both artistic and explicit applications. While the core Stable Diffusion model itself doesn't explicitly restrict NSFW content, platforms and specific derivatives (NSFW Stable Diffusion models) are specifically trained or configured to bypass default content filters, enabling the generation of a wide array of uncensored imagery. Regardless of the underlying model, the magic of AI content creation often begins with prompt engineering. Users provide textual descriptions – detailed instructions that guide the AI in generating the desired image or scenario. These prompts can be incredibly specific, combining descriptive words ("nude," "lingerie," "sexy") with stylistic terms ("photorealistic," "anime," "artistic") and precise details like poses, camera angles, and lighting. The iterative process of adjusting prompts allows users to fine-tune the output, achieving their desired level of realism and artistic style. Sites like PromptBase and Civitai have even emerged as repositories for detailed, pre-made NSFW prompts, further streamlining the creative process for users. The most pervasive and harmful misuse of generative AI in this context is the creation and proliferation of "deepfakes," or "non-consensual intimate imagery (NCII)". Deepfakes involve manipulating a person's image or video so that it falsely appears they are performing an act or are in a particular setting, often explicit in nature. Research indicates that a staggering 98% of deepfake videos online are pornographic, with an alarming 99% of the victims being women. Celebrities like Scarlett Johansson, Taylor Swift, and Maisie Williams have been prominent victims, but increasingly, ordinary individuals, including teenagers, are being targeted. The psychological and emotional trauma inflicted upon victims of non-consensual deepfakes is immense. Individuals experience humiliation, shame, anger, a profound sense of violation, and self-blame. This can lead to severe emotional distress, withdrawal from social life, and difficulties in forming trusting relationships, with some extreme cases even contributing to self-harm and suicidal thoughts. The fact that these images are fake does not diminish the very real humiliation and intimidation experienced by the victims. The fundamental ethical principle of consent is utterly violated when likenesses are used without permission. As one commentator aptly puts it, "AI isn't conscious, ergo no consent". This creates a dangerous dynamic where individuals' digital identities can be weaponized for malicious purposes, blurring the lines between reality and fabrication to devastating effect. Navigating the Legal and Regulatory Labyrinth
The rapid evolution of "candy porn AI" has consistently outpaced the development of robust legal frameworks, creating a complex and often fragmented regulatory landscape. Governments and legal bodies worldwide are grappling with how to address the unique challenges posed by synthetic media, particularly its non-consensual and harmful applications. As of 2025, the legal system is still playing catch-up. In the United States, there are currently no comprehensive federal laws specifically addressing non-consensual deepfakes. However, a growing number of states have stepped in to fill this void. In the past year or so, at least 10 states—including California, Florida, Georgia, Hawaii, Illinois, Minnesota, New York, South Dakota, Texas, and Virginia—have passed legislation to criminalize the creation or dissemination of deepfakes, outlining penalties ranging from fines to jail time. Bills like the proposed DEFIANCE Act (Disrupt Explicit Forged Images and Non-Consensual Edits Act of 2024) are attempts at bipartisan federal action to stop the proliferation of nonconsensual, sexually explicit content. Existing "Revenge Porn Laws" in various states may offer avenues for criminal and civil action against perpetrators who create or distribute non-consensual explicit deepfakes. However, some legal experts argue that these laws, often designed for intimate partner image abuse, may not fully cover the nuances of AI-generated content where no "original" intimate image exists. Beyond deepfakes, "candy porn AI" raises other critical legal questions: * Privacy Laws: Regulations like the California Consumer Privacy Act (CCPA) and the European Union's General Data Protection Regulation (GDPR) offer some protection against the misuse of personal data, including likenesses used in AI-generated images. Individuals may have rights to request the removal or deletion of content that uses their personal information without consent. However, the onus often falls on the victim to pursue removal, which can be a challenging and time-consuming process. * Intellectual Property: The question of copyright ownership in AI-generated content is complex. While human-created modifications to AI images might be protected, the AI output itself may fall into the public domain. More critically, AI systems are often trained on vast datasets that may include copyrighted material without authorization, leading to potential copyright infringement claims against the AI developers or users. * Age Verification: Companies in the "AI adult content" industry face challenges in complying with age verification laws, which are crucial for preventing underage access to explicit material. Most platforms use age-verification notices, but the effectiveness of these measures against sophisticated young users is an ongoing concern. Internationally, the response to AI-driven harmful content is similarly diverse. The Digital Services Act (DSA) in the European Union and legislative initiatives in individual EU member states aim to regulate and prosecute AI-driven content, including deepfakes and revenge porn. Canada, for instance, is seeing proposed federal AI legislation that aims to regulate organizations developing AI systems and existing privacy laws are being applied to address non-consensual distribution of intimate images. However, global regulation remains inconsistent, with gaps and uncertainties in enforcement. The challenge is not only with developers of AI systems but also with end-users who misuse these programs.

Legislative efforts will intensify, with more countries and regions enacting laws specifically targeting non-consensual synthetic media. However, enforcement will remain a significant challenge due to the global nature of the internet and the rapid proliferation of content. The absence of clear international consensus and unified legal frameworks means that victims may still face an uphill battle in seeking redress. Furthermore, the development of effective AI detection tools is crucial. While OpenAI has developed a tool to detect images generated by DALL-E 3 with high accuracy (around 98%), the arms race between content generation and detection will continue.
